Abstract:The breakthrough curve for NO adsorption on the activated carbon fibers treated in iron salt solutions was determined. They can adsorb much more NO than granular activated carbon by a factor of more than 10 from a flowing 300 ppm NO-N2 mixed gas at 100°C and 20 ml min−1; the most effective one of the iron-treated carbon fibers of 0.2 g is able to reduce the NO concentration from 300 ppm to 30 ppm. These adsorbents can adsorb the same amount of NO from even a 300 ppm NO-500 ppm SO2-10% CO2-10% H2O-1% O2-N2 mixed gas.
